Product Description:
This chemical is primarily utilized in the synthesis of organic compounds, particularly in the development of heterocyclic structures. It serves as a key intermediate in the production of agrochemicals, including pesticides and herbicides, due to its ability to form stable and reactive intermediates. Additionally, it finds application in pharmaceutical research for the creation of biologically active molecules, often contributing to the development of drugs targeting specific diseases. Its reactivity with various nucleophiles and electrophiles makes it a versatile building block in organic synthesis, enabling the construction of complex molecular frameworks.
